Transaction 704c4783958373f194be6112b23d6622d32d4835bddcf59963e26c32e69fcdeb

1 Input
2 Outputs
  • 704c4783958373f194be6112b23d6622d32d4835bddcf59963e26c32e69fcdeb:0
  • value  2492258
    address  bc1qdn76x3en0a8s6ayajvc0xww2qe54ulg8p5af5c
  • 704c4783958373f194be6112b23d6622d32d4835bddcf59963e26c32e69fcdeb:1
  • value  18474601
    address  1Ej5XpQNbo4yQVjoWkzo81WbrrAKrpmVrH